They find you a job, you pay them for doing so. - M S - 05-03-2013 04:26 PM find= employment agency, they do it free for you - Employment Guy - 05-03-2013 04:33 PM There are many people who can find you jobs. But nobody who can get you a job. Employment agencies can sometimes help, as can recruiters, but remember -- they work for the employer. Their job isn't to get you a job, their job is to fill the employer's job. So as long as you seem like a great candidate, they're your BFF. The moment that proves not to be true, most won't even return your phone calls. Career coaches can help you make a better resume, help you find jobs, coach you to do better in interviews, teach you how to use social media to find a job, etc. But only you can get the job. |
